## 2024-11-03 — Key rotation

Rotated the deploy key for Quillgate after the circuit breaker for the upstream Fennmarket API tripped twice during rollout. Breaker thresholds: 5 failures / 30s window, half-open probe every 60s. No config changes needed on your end; the breaker lives in `quillgate-edge` and recovers automatically. New hires: read the breaker doc before touching retries. The rotated key used for Quillgate deploys is below.

release key, kajeg-yawif: bky6_axksxH

### Tile Prefetcher API

The Cartovane prefetcher warms map tiles ahead of predicted viewport movement. Release managers should trigger a full prefetch sweep after each tileset deploy by calling the `/prefetch/sweep` endpoint with the target zoom range. Sweeps are queued, not immediate, so allow up to ten minutes before validating cache hit rates. The endpoint requires a bearer token, provided below.

login token, yajeg-fawif: eyJhbGciOiJIUzI1NiIsInR5cCI6IkpXVCJ9.eyJzdWIiOiIEdPQYnZXaZIn0.HSRTnYZBx0Qc

Team, as discussed in last week's sync, we're rotating the ingestion key for the Pebblefall crash-report pipeline that serves the Lumora mobile app. The old key stops working Thursday at 18:00 UTC, so any worker still using it will silently drop crash batches. Update your local configs, the staging deploy manifests, and the replay tooling maintained by Dorit's team. Verify by checking the ingest counter on the Pebblefall dashboard. The new key for the ingestion service is below.

app token of kagap-yajop = qvz23-Mve4LTlnEhGaNdnuR8j58LD